- The Cottonwood Fire has devastated the Tushar Mountains, burning almost 60,000 acres in two days.
- Cabin owner Steve Mayer describes the loss as “devastating.”
- Gov. Spencer Cox anticipates high costs, calling it potentially Utah’s most destructive fire.
BEAVER — Steve Mayer, his family and two other families had spent the past six years building their dream vacation cabin in the scenic Tushar Mountains.
He traveled there this past weekend to help finish painting the drywall while constructing a small fire pit. Mayer, who primarily lives in Cottonwood Heights, remembers sitting back and thinking they had “finally finished this beast.”
Now, days later, he’s not entirely sure it’s there anymore…
